Food pantries, loaned textbooks and child care: California’s community colleges help needy students

There’s also a lactation room for mothers, including a refrigerator for breast milk, something Angel wishes she knew about sooner as a student there. “I had been pumping in the bathroom and I had been carrying a cooler with me to keep my breast milk cold while going to classes,” said Angel, who earned an associate degree in child development before transferring to CSU Northridge for her bachelor’s in science and family studies.
